Output 8cbfbe1b9eaaf791e7d4eff2616c0e08c05de0dc232dccb674cb9b99ef0ee687:0

value
570133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ae8f02a21f965c46468d92e15216a73422721a3 OP_EQUAL
address
3MeWHBu1rXzgDmWWVpuE7hgSbGjkwQmpjc
transaction
8cbfbe1b9eaaf791e7d4eff2616c0e08c05de0dc232dccb674cb9b99ef0ee687
spent
true